The correct choice is related to the content covered under the Health and Safety Code (HSC) 823, which focuses on regulations and standards for animal shelters. This code addresses the operation, management, and welfare of animals in these facilities, ensuring that shelters provide adequate care and humane treatment for the animals housed there.

Understanding HSC 823 is essential for Animal Control Officers, as it informs them about the legal requirements for operating animal shelters, including guidelines for intake of animals, shelter conditions, record-keeping, and procedures for adoption or euthanasia. This knowledge helps ensure compliance with the law and promotes the well-being of animals in care facilities.

In contrast, while dogfighting, cruelty to livestock, and rabies are significant issues in animal control, they are covered under different sections of the law or regulations that specifically address those topics. Each of those subjects has its regulations that require distinct approaches and knowledge, separate from the standards governing animal shelters. To effectively navigate the responsibilities of an Animal Control Officer, familiarity with the specific codes like HSC 823 is vital.
